NVIDIA Releases Hotfix to Address RTX 50 Series Black Screen and Overclocking Issues
The GeForce Hotfix Driver 572.75 targets persistent GPU crashes and performance problems in the RTX 5080 and 5090 models.
- NVIDIA's RTX 50 Series GPUs have faced significant issues since their launch, including black screen crashes and overclocking performance degradation.
- The newly released Hotfix Driver 572.75 aims to resolve two key problems: black screen crashes and overclocked GPUs not running at full speeds after a system reboot.
- This hotfix builds on the previous Game Ready Driver 572.70 and addresses issues reported by users and identified internally by NVIDIA.
- Hotfix drivers are optional beta updates designed for quicker issue resolution but undergo a less rigorous QA process compared to standard driver releases.
- The fixes included in Hotfix Driver 572.75 will be incorporated into the next official Game Ready Driver release for broader availability.
